Title: Service Department Supervisor
Shift: 1st Shift (8:00 AM – 5:00 PM, Monday – Friday)
Salary: $75,000 - $85,000 / year plus bonus potential, depending on experience
Service Department Supervisor Role:Our client is seeking a Service Department Supervisor to act as the primary operational command center and elevate customer support into an industry-leading service model. This role exists to direct technical support traffic, manage high-stakes customer relationships during equipment downtime, and drive daily operational efficiency for one of Ohio’s premier capital equipment manufacturers.
Service Department Supervisor Responsibilities:- Serve as the primary operational hub and traffic coordinator for the service department
- Conduct initial triage and technical screening for incoming customer support inquiries
- Maintain rapid, transparent communication with customers during high-stress machinery downtime
- Coordinate daily workflow between internal technical teams, manufacturing specialists, and field engineers
- Drive a cultural shift from reactive problem-solving to a proactive customer service strategy
- Monitor service ticket flow and traffic queues to ensure demanding client timelines are met
- Identify operational bottlenecks within the customer service lifecycle
- Recommend and execute process improvements to streamline department workflows
This position reports directly to department leadership and currently has no direct reports, though it offers a direct career trajectory into managing the full service team.
About You:- Bring direct experience working within a capital equipment or industrial manufacturing environment
- Offer technical background or prior experience in field service maintenance and troubleshooting
- Possess exceptional communication and de-escalation skills under high-pressure conditions
- Maintain a proactive, solution-oriented mindset with the foresight to resolve operational roadblocks
- Display strong leadership capabilities and a desire to advance into amanagerial role
- Show proficiency in managing high-volume customer requests and ticketing workflows
